The City of Waco, McLennan County, and surrounding cities have created the Waco-McLennan County Emergency Management Team in order to respond to emergencies with a team effort when necessary.

They regularly schedule disaster training drills to test their response time and efficiency in the case of a major disaster such as a tornado, plane crash, and other circumstances that may involve a large number of injuries or deaths. The team includes all area police departments, both paid and volunteer fire departments, ambulance services, Waco Transit, and area hospitals.

In the case of a major disaster, the Emergency Operations Center, a central command post, will be established where decisions can be made in a unified manner. For more information, contact Frank Patterson, Emergency Operations Coordinator at (254) 750-5911.
